Meta-Analysis of Penetrance and Systematic Review on Transition to Disease in Genetic Hypertrophic Cardiomyopathy

Structured PICO

What is the penetrance and rate of transition to disease in individuals with genetic variants for hypertrophic cardiomyopathy?

P
Population
Individuals with pathogenic/likely pathogenic (P/LP) variants for genetic hypertrophic cardiomyopathy (HCM)
O
Outcome
Penetrance of P/LP variants and transition from subclinical to overt HCM

The penetrance of genetic variants for hypertrophic cardiomyopathy is highly variable, highlighting a gap in understanding the transition from subclinical to overt disease.

Limitations

  • Lack of sufficient longitudinal studies to understand true lifetime penetrance and drivers of transition to overt disease

Abstract

The penetrance of P/LP variants is highly variable and influenced by currently undefined and context-dependent genetic and environmental factors. Additional longitudinal studies are needed to improve our understanding of true lifetime penetrance in families and in the community and to identify drivers of the transition from subclinical to overt HCM.
